Chamber hosts business symposium

The Duncan Cowichan Chamber of Commerce is hosting a one-day symposium tomorrow (Tues).

It’s at the Best Western CVI and is in celebration of small business month.

Gary Webb from Small Business BC, will be conducting free advisory sessions and says many new business people are, oftentimes, confused about the roles of each level of government.

The symposium will also feature sessions on employee recruitment and branding.

The luncheon features George Hanson the President of the Vancouver Island Economic Alliance.
